This one hurts and thrills in equal measure. We lost Naz Reid. The towels, the undrafted-to-Sixth-Man-of-the-Year story, the fan favorite who filled the arena and our hearts. We are not okay about it, and we are keeping every piece of Naz memorabilia we own. But then LaMelo Ball walked through the door, and we are going all in on Anthony Edwards and Rudy Gobert. Buy, buy, buy. Ant finally gets a 6'8" point guard who pulls the double team off him and swings it back for a clean look. Rudy finally gets a lead guard who throws lobs he can actually catch and runs real pick-and-roll. We came in mourning and left grinning ear to ear. We break it all down: the Julius Randle salary dump, sliding 28 to 33 for Isaiah Evans, and the LaMelo and Josh Green blockbuster. Where LaMelo ranks among NBA point guards, the durability and defense worries we are not ignoring, and why the second timeline starts right now. Two feelings at the same time, and honestly, we have never been more excited about this team. Pour one out for Naz. Then come dream with us. Go Wolves. Minnesota Timberwolves: Shorthanded Wolves Cook Denver in Game 6, Jaden Drops 32, Rudy Breaks Jokic's Soul

The Wolves are moving on. Tom and Josh break down a Game 6 win in Minneapolis that had no business happening on paper. No Anthony Edwards. No Donte DiVincenzo. No Ayo Dosunmu. No Slo Mo. And the Wolves still ran Denver out of Target Center 110-98 to close the series. In this episode: Jaden McDaniels' legacy game (career-high 32 points, 10 boards, 3 assists, zero turnovers in 45 minutes) and the Jamal Murray lockdown job that came with it. Terrence Shannon Jr.'s breakout (24 points, 6 boards, zero turnovers in 35 minutes) and what an Ant–TJ–Ayo athletic core looks like going forward. Rudy Gobert as our Dads and Dunks Series MVP for what he did to Jokic across six games. Naz showing up when the Wolves needed scoring depth. Mike Conley keeping it together with 95 percent of the guard minutes unavailable. Why Denver should be in full panic mode about the Christian Braun extension and the David Adelman experience. Then a quick look ahead to the Spurs. Wemby in the paint changes everything about how the Wolves will try to score, and we get into it on the next pod as we drop our first-ever double header. Timberwolves vs Nuggets Game 4: Ayo Dosunmu Drops 43, Wolves Take 3-1 Lead Despite Anthony Edwards and Donte DiVincenzo Injuries | NBA Playoffs Recap

Minnesota Timberwolves vs Denver Nuggets Game 4 recap. Wolves win 112-96 to take a commanding 3-1 series lead in the first round of the 2026 NBA Playoffs, but the night came with major injuries. Donte DiVincenzo suffered an Achilles tear two minutes into the game and is out for the remainder of the playoffs and most of next season. Anthony Edwards hyperextended his left knee in the second quarter, diagnosed as a bone bruise with no ligament damage, out weeks, not months... hopefully. Aaron Gordon played hobbled and looked finished in 23 minutes. Then Ayo Dosunmu took over. Career-high 43 points on 13-of-17 shooting, 5-of-5 from three, 12-of-12 from the free throw line, 42 minutes. Jaden McDaniels is breaking Jokic. What to watch in Game 5 Monday night at 9:30 PM CT in Denver: the new starting lineup without Anthony Edwards and Donte DiVincenzo, Mike Conley likely sliding in, the 70 minutes that need redistribution, the chippy series energy heading into a hostile altitude road game, and the Wolves in 5 vs Wolves in 6 prediction.
